Jamie’s car is 9 yards long. Joey’s car is 27 feet long. When you line them up one in front of the other, how long are they together? (Answer in yards)

Answer:

First, our answer is 18 yards long.

Step-by-step explanation:

It is 18 yards long because first, we have 9, the length of Jamie's car.  Joey's car length is 27 feet. Then, since 1 foot converted is 0.333333...., it is very hard to convert so i turn it in to 9 foot converted into 3 yards. Then, both sides multiply by 3 so 27 foot equals to 9 yards. 9 yards+9 yards equals 18 yards.
